Tungkol sa kursong ito
When a new virus emerges, the first step to fighting it is decoding its genetic blueprint. Bioinformatics provides the essential computational tools to transform raw sequencing data into a complete, identifiable viral genome.
In this text-based course, you will learn the foundational concepts of computational biology and follow the step-by-step process used to assemble and identify viral pathogens, such as SARS-CoV-2. You will understand how scientists decode genetic sequences, perform quality control on genomic data, and use alignment algorithms to reconstruct a virus's genetic code.
What you'll learn:
- Understand the core principles of genomics, DNA sequencing, and viral replication.
- Learn how to parse and analyze genomic data formats like FASTA and FASTQ.
- Apply sequence alignment and genome assembly algorithms to reconstruct viral genomes.
- Explore public biological databases to retrieve and compare reference sequence data.
- Identify genetic mutations and variations in pathogen genomes using computational tools.
- Practice writing basic Python scripts to automate DNA sequence analysis.
This written guide begins with foundational genomic terminology before moving into practical data manipulation, sequence alignment, and comparative analysis. You will read clear explanations and study code examples that demonstrate how raw biological data becomes actionable scientific insight.
This course is designed for beginners interested in computational biology, biotechnology, or programming. No prior background in bioinformatics or advanced biology is required.
